AN OPINION ESSAY

STRUCTURE

  • First paragraph: Introduction. You should state your opinion (thesis) here.
  • Main body (2-3 paragraphs). You should support your thesis statement here. Write about a dierent argument in each paragraph and provide supporting evidence. New idea = new paragraph
  • Last paragraph: Conclusion. Summarize and restate your opinion using dierent words.

What is an opinion essay?

An opinion essay is an argumentative text in

which you give your opinion about a particular

topic using dierent arguments. You only

support one point of view.

Writing tips:

  • You can start your essay with a

rhetorical question or a quotation.

  • Do not use colloquial expressions or

contractions, remember this is formal

writing.

  • Use key phrases and linkers

A DISCUSSION ESSAY

(FOR-AND-AGAINST)

Writing tips:.

  • Planification is key! Make a list of the arguments for and against before you start writing.
  • You can start your essay with a rhetorical question, a quotation or addressing the reader directly.
  • Do not use colloquial expressions or contractions, remember this is formal writing.
  • Use key phrases and linkers. Keep in mind that you are presenting contrasting points in paragraphs 2 and 3.

A DESCRIPTION: INTRODUCTION

1. HOOK

Start your essay by hooking the reader with an

engaging opening sentence or anecdote related

to the topic. This could be:

  • A vivid description
  • A thought-provoking question
  • A surprising fact

-> Growing up on a farm, each summer brought

new unforgeable memories that still warm my heart.

-> What can be beer than growing up in a farm? -> There are more than 10,000 people that live in farms.

2. BACKGROUND INFORMATION

After hooking the reader, you need to provide

context. You can include brief details.

->Nestled in the countryside, my family’s farm

was a sanctuary of simple pleasures and cherished traditions.

3. THESIS STATEMENT

Consider the main aspects you want to highlight

in your essay.

->My summers spent at my family’s farm were

filled with laughter, adventure, and a sense of belonging.
